A common emitter amplifier circuit, built using an NPN transistor, is shown in the figure. Its dc current gain is 250RC=1  and VCC=10 V . The minimum base current for VCE to reach saturation is

Step-by-step explanation



Given, β=250

RC=1000 Ω

VCC=10 V


At saturation, VCE=0

ie=10V1000Ω=10mA

Current gain factor, β=ieiB

iB=ieβ=10mA250

=40 μA
